Quote 1: “The harder the conflict, the greater the triumph.” – George Washington

One of the key aspects of sales is overcoming challenges. Every salesperson faces obstacles and conflicts along the way, but it is how they navigate through these difficulties that determines their success. This quote by George Washington emphasizes that the greater the challenge, the sweeter the victory.

In the world of sales, it is essential to view challenges as opportunities for growth. Encourage your workforce to stay motivated and embrace challenges head-on. By fostering a resilient mindset that embraces conflict, you can empower your team to find innovative solutions and push through obstacles.

Quote 2: “Success is not final, failure is not fatal: it is the courage to continue that counts.” – Winston Churchill

In sales, resilience is a key trait that sets apart top performers from the rest. This quote by Winston Churchill beautifully captures the essence of resilience — that success is not a destination to be reached, nor is failure the end of the road. Rather, it is the courage to keep going that truly counts.

To cultivate a resilient mindset within your sales team, it’s important to emphasize the value of learning from failures and bouncing back stronger. Celebrate each small victory, regardless of whether it leads to immediate success. Encourage open communication and provide support, allowing your team to share their challenges and learn from each other’s experiences.

Quote 3: “Success is not in what you have, but who you are.” – Bo Bennett

In the sales industry, personal development is a vital component of achieving success. Bo Bennett’s quote highlights that it is not the possessions one accumulates that define success, but rather the qualities and characteristics of the individual.

To enhance productivity and drive in sales, it is important to prioritize personal growth. Encourage your team to invest in continuous learning and self-improvement. Provide access to training programs, workshops, and resources that can equip them with the necessary skills and knowledge to excel in their roles.

Quote 4: “The harder I work, the luckier I get.” – Samuel Goldwyn

Many successful sales professionals attribute their accomplishments to their unwavering dedication and hard work. Samuel Goldwyn’s quote perfectly encapsulates the correlation between effort and luck.

It’s important to motivate your sales team to put in their best effort each day. Set clear goals and expectations, and recognize and reward their hard work. Encourage them to go above and beyond, reminding them that success often comes to those who are willing to put in the extra effort.

Quote 5: “The best way to predict the future is to create it.” – Peter Drucker

In the fast-paced world of sales, it’s crucial to adopt a proactive mindset. Peter Drucker’s quote emphasizes the importance of taking charge of one’s own destiny.

Encourage your sales team to be proactive by consistently seeking new opportunities, leveraging technology, and staying ahead of industry trends. Foster a culture of innovation and empower your team to think outside the box. By creating the future instead of waiting for it, your workforce can achieve exceptional sales outcomes.

Quote 6: “Your time is limited, don’t waste it living someone else’s life.” – Steve Jobs

Individuality and authenticity are key factors in sales success. Steve Jobs’ quote highlights the significance of staying true to oneself and not getting caught up in the expectations of others.

Inspire your sales team to embrace their unique strengths and talents. Encourage them to develop their own personal approach to selling, rather than imitating others. Provide opportunities for self-reflection and self-expression, empowering your team to bring their authentic selves to their work.

Quote 7: “Success usually comes to those who are too busy to be looking for it.” – Henry David Thoreau

In the sales environment, focus and dedication are critical. Henry David Thoreau’s quote emphasizes that success often finds those who are too engrossed in their work to be actively seeking it.

Encourage your sales team to stay focused by setting clear priorities and minimizing distractions. Foster a culture that values deep work and provides an environment conducive to concentration. Help your team develop effective time management strategies, allowing them to channel their energy and attention towards high-value activities that drive results.

Quote 8: “The difference between a successful person and others is not a lack of strength, not a lack of knowledge, but rather a lack in will.” – Vince Lombardi

In sales, determination and strong willpower are key differentiators between success and mediocrity. Vince Lombardi’s quote highlights the importance of having the will to succeed.

Empower your sales team to develop a strong will by promoting a positive and encouraging work environment. Recognize and celebrate their efforts, providing constructive feedback and support. Foster a culture that rewards perseverance and dedication, motivating your team to overcome obstacles and achieve their goals.

Quote 9: “Don’t watch the clock, do what it does. Keep going.” – Sam Levenson

Time management is crucial in sales, where every minute counts. Sam Levenson’s quote encourages individuals to focus on the task at hand and keep moving forward.

Inspire your sales team to prioritize their time effectively by setting clear goals and creating a structured schedule. Encourage them to avoid time-wasting activities and focus on high-impact tasks. Provide them with tools and resources that can help streamline their workflow and improve their productivity.

Quote 10: “Act as if what you do makes a difference. It does.” – William James

Mindset and belief play a significant role in achieving sales goals. William James’ quote emphasizes that every action, no matter how small, can have a meaningful impact.

Promote a positive and impactful mindset within your sales team by highlighting the importance of their contributions. Share success stories and testimonials to remind them of the positive impact they have on customers’ lives. Encourage them to visualize their success and believe in their ability to make a difference through their work.
